French Prime Minister Édouard Philippe resigned this Friday, automatically triggering the resignation of the entire cabinet. Philippe will now preside over affairs of state until a new government is nominated. Rumours of his departure had been circulating for weeks and have grown stronger after Philippe won once again a seat as mayor of Le Havre. “French Presidents don’t like to be outshone by their PMs”, FRANCE 24’s International affairs editor Armen Georgian says.
